On Wed Jun 26, 2024 at 5:43 PM BST, Andrew Cooper wrote:
> On 26/06/2024 5:28 pm, Alejandro Vallejo wrote:
> > hvmloader's cpuid() implementation deviates from Xen's in that the value
> > passed
> > on ecx is unspecified. This means that when used on leaves that implement
> > subleaves it's unspecified which one you get; though it's more than likely
> > an
> > invalid one.
> >
> > Import Xen's implementation so there are no surprises.

> > -/* Do cpuid instruction, with operation 'idx' */
> > -void cpuid(uint32_t idx, uint32_t *eax, uint32_t *ebx,
> > - uint32_t *ecx, uint32_t *edx);
> > +/* Some CPUID calls want 'count' to be placed in ecx */
> > +static inline void cpuid_count(
> > + uint32_t op,
> > + uint32_t count,
> > + uint32_t *eax,
> > + uint32_t *ebx,
> > + uint32_t *ecx,
> > + uint32_t *edx)
> > +{
> > + asm volatile ( "cpuid"
> > + : "=a" (*eax), "=b" (*ebx), "=c" (*ecx), "=d" (*edx)
> > + : "0" (op), "c" (count) );
>
> "a" to be consistent with "c".
>
> Also it would be better to name the parameters as leaf and subleaf.
>
> Both can be fixed on commit. However, there's no use in HVMLoader
> tickling this bug right now, so I'm not sure we want to rush this into
> 4.19 at this point.
>
> ~Andrew
All sound good to me. For the record, the static inlines are copied verbatim
from Xen so if you'd like these adjusted you probably also want to make a
postit to change Xen's too.
